数据库的测试方法有哪些-创新互联
这篇文章主要讲解了“数据库的测试方法有哪些”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“数据库的测试方法有哪些”吧!
目前创新互联已为上千多家的企业提供了网站建设、域名、网络空间、网站托管、服务器租用、企业网站设计、乐昌网站维护等服务,公司将坚持客户导向、应用为本的策略,正道将秉承"和谐、参与、激情"的文化,与客户和合作伙伴齐心协力一起成长,共同发展。目前,市场中有很多活跃的数据库工具,例如MS-Access2010,MS SQL Server2008 r2,Oracle 10g,Oracle Financial,MySQL,PostgreSQL,DB2等等。它们在成本、可靠性、功能和安全性都有各自的优势。
下面为大家简单的介绍数据库中‘CRUD'所代表的操作。
C:创建——创建用户。
R:检索——执行检索视图操作。
U:更新——更新数据库信息。
D:删除——执行删除数据库操作。
普遍用户在操作数据时,都会用到以上四种操作。
数据库测试预备工作:
ACID属性
ACID,指数据库事务正确执行的四个基本要素的缩写。包含:原子性(Atomicity)、一致性(Consistency)、隔离性(Isolation)、持久性(Durability)。在数据库测试期间必须测试这四个要素,确保正确。
数据完整性
考虑到不同模块的应用程序以不同的方式使用相同的数据,并执行对数据所有的CRUD操作。确保数据库中包含的数据尽可能地准确和一致的数据性质,这就是数据完整性。
业务准确性
数据库发展至今,已不再是单纯的用来存储记录。事实上,数据库系统已经发展成为强大的工具,为开发者们提供了足够的扩展支持。数据库系统比以前具有了更多的强大功能,例如参考完整性,关系约束,触发器和存储过程。
如何测试数据库:
创建查询
为了测试测试数据库正确和准确性。首先,测试人员要熟练掌握SQL和DML(数据库语言)语句。其次,测试人员应该掌握数据库的结构。如果满足这两个条件,即可放心测试。对于小、中型技术开发出的应用程序是个很好的测试方法。此外,如果程序相对的复杂,测试人员需要求助开发人员帮忙。但是我建议大家从初级开始测试,既有信心也能提高自己的SQL技术。
查询数据表
测试人员可以通过查看数据表来验证应用程序GUI的操作结果。但是,这种方式对于拥有大量数据的数据库,查询是相当的乏味和繁琐。验证多个数据表也是相当困难。
从开发人员查询
这个是测试数据库最简单的方法,从GUI执行任何CRUD操作和执行各自的SQL查询,从开发人员获得验证及其结果。这种方式似乎是好的测试数据库方式。如果开发人员查询出语句错误或是不符合用户的要求,可以尽快的修改错误语句。
感谢各位的阅读,以上就是“数据库的测试方法有哪些”的内容了,经过本文的学习后,相信大家对数据库的测试方法有哪些这一问题有了更深刻的体会,具体使用情况还需要大家实践验证。这里是创新互联网站建设公司,,小编将为大家推送更多相关知识点的文章,欢迎关注!
当前文章:数据库的测试方法有哪些-创新互联
URL地址:http://myzitong.com/article/dddegd.html